The simplest of concepts with the broadest of applications, a crimped copper tube provides reliable entry and exit for current to be conducted via a cable.
As a cable termination, the crimped copper-tube cable epitomises the elegance of conceptual simplicity whether used as a lug with fastener-hole or pin-terminated for insertion. They can also be supplied custom-specified with extended or angled-palms, multiple holes, slots, or brazed attachments.
The high thermal and electrical conductivity of copper mean that the mass of attached cable dominates temperature regulation under normal working current conditions whilst an electroplated tin-coating stabilises contact resistance. More extreme or specialised applications may require a thicker wall for mechanical integrity or alternative coatings to cables and terminations. Nickel prevents allotropic tin-powder at very low temperatures, and silver prevents the irreversible extreme resistance-damage caused by diffusion of tin or nickel at very high temperatures.
Properly specified crimps, cables and terminations should have no problem with thermal-cycle endurance tests (such as EN61238). More comprehensive design and assembly specifications are necessary to guarantee the performance required for compliance with tests for portable earthing (EN61138) and for short-circuit and earth connections whilst live-working (EN61230). Note, however, that these qualifications apply to the combination of terminal, cable and crimping process including tooling. They are not otherwise transferable; a good quality terminal might contribute to an inadequate termination if, for example, poorly crimped to an inappropriate cable.
